From Saturday 25th October to Sunday 2nd November, the World Heritage site of Galle Fort will be exhibiting the works of over 50 Artists from Sri Lanka and abroad. Over 30 temporary Galleries will be set up in private houses, verandahs, wharehouses and hotels. A painting competition for schoolchildren will be held on Saturday 25th October and their work will be displayed for the rest of the trail. A craft market will be held over the weekends.
The purpose of this trail is four fold
- To encourage people to look at art
- To encourage young people to experiment with art
- To publicise the works of Sri Lankan Artists
- To encourage people to visit Galle and the Southern Province.
